American rap artists have addressed a wide range of international issues, including the situation in Iraq. Through their music, some artists have sought to raise awareness about the human cost of conflict, political instability, and social injustice. When it comes to women's issues in Iraq, these artists use their platform to highlight the struggles and resilience of Iraqi women.

To understand the keyword, we must first understand the appeal. For decades, American rap has been a vehicle for the voiceless. It speaks of struggle, oppression, resistance, and triumph over systemic adversity. For many , who have lived through decades of sanctions, war, and shifting political landscapes, the "hustle" mentality of American rappers like Nicki Minaj, Megan Thee Stallion, or even the poetic resistance of Tupac Shakur feels deeply familiar.
